93.85 percent of the population in 63563 drive to work alone. 0.00 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 71.72 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 18.44 percent of the residents in 63563 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.18 members with about 2.18 cars available per household.
An estimate of 38.59 percent of the residents in 63563 has some form of health insurance. 25.73 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 14.75 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 63563 would have to travel an average of 11.28 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Scotland County Hospital .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 63563, Rutledge, Missouri.

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ic condition in which the pancreas produces little or no insulin. This means that people with Type 1 Diabetes need to regularly monitor their blood sugar levels and administer insulin to manage their condition. Missing a healthcare provider's appointment can have serious consequences for individuals with Type 1 Diabetes, as it can lead to uncontrolled blood sugar levels and potential complications.
